after-hours - use in sentences
Modifies a noun
- trading: Shares fell by as much as 19 % in after-hours trading.
- club: Tango and after-hours tango clubs are making a big comeback.
- session: The Move was formed during an impromptu after-hours jam session at Birmingham's legendary Cedar Club in February 1966.
- activity: And of course, St Louis lived up to its hospitable reputation, providing parties and after-hours activities ( late-night bowling anyone?
- service: A duty press officer is on call as part of an after-hours service.
- access: Readers must leave library premises by the stated closing time unless permission for after-hours access has been granted.
